1) ..."I would give the engine a 'Windows'-style fix (a.k.a. reboot)...."  how 
does one restart just the oVirt-engine?

2) I now show in shell  3 nodes, each with the one brick for data, vmstore, 
engine (and an ISO one I am trying to make).. with one brick each and all 
online and replicating.   But the GUI shows thor (first server running engine) 
offline needing to be reloaded.  Now volumes show two bricks.. one online one 
offline.  And no option to start / force restart.

3) I have tried several times to try a graceful reboot to see if startup 
sequence was issue.   I tore down VLANs and bridges to make it flat 1 x 1Gb 
mgmt, 1 x 10Gb storage.   SSH between nodes is fine... copy test was great.   I 
don't think it is nodes.

4) To the question of "did I add third node later."  I would attach deployment 
guide I am building ... but can't do that in this forum.  but this is as simple 
as I can make it.  3 intel generic servers,  1 x boot drive , 1 x 512GB SSD,  2 
x 1TB SSD in each.   wipe all data all configuration fresh Centos8 minimal 
install.. setup SSH setup basic networking... install cockpit.. run HCI wizard 
for all three nodes. That is all.
